As some of you may have seen on the forums Facebook page already, I'm preparing to release a 5 piece silicone hose kit for the 99-07 4.8/5.3/6.0 trucks. The kit will include the three molded hoses pictured, including the one piece heater/overflow y hose to replace the OEM three piece design that is prone to leaking, as well as the second heater hose and the overflow to rad hose. As I mentioned before, the only company currently offering silicone hoses for this application is Mishimoto, but they only offer the upper and lower radiator hose (2 piece kit) and are priced at $300 for just the two hoses.

Absolutely, there are several advantages to silicone hoses beyond just their cosmetic apect. Primarily the higher resilience to high underhood heat (such as in a turbocharged application, or even just the additional heat from long tube headers). They do not harden up or dry rot from excessive heat, these have an operational heat range of -40 to 475 degrees. These hoses will maintain their pliability and flexibility throughout their entire lifespan. Further more, the multi-ply silicone can handle much higher pressures than traditional rubber, these hoses are burst tested to 250psi and can sustain operational pressures up to 72.5psi (about 4.5 times the standard cooling system pressure). Silicone is much more impervious to oil based contaminants, and will not break down like rubber when exposed to oil or other lubricants. When compared to rubber hoses, the service life of silicone is unparalleled, these would likely be the last set of hoses you would ever need to purchase for the truck.
